Incineration is defined as the primary and most conventional thermal waste-to-energy conversion technology. The incineration process takes place in the oxygen environment concerning the stoichiometric conditions at 850°C–1200°C. WebFeb 21, 2012. 10713 views. Introduction. Food waste is an untapped energy source which mostly ends up rotting in landfills thereby releasing greenhouse gases into the atmosphere. Food waste is difficult to treat or recycle since it contains high levels of sodium salt and moisture, and is mixed with other waste during collection.
